Hi,

i assume arch/arm/boot/dts/socfpga.dtsi should be update as well. Right?

On 14.09.2017 09:17, Masahiro Yamada wrote:
> This example allocates too much for register regions. Especially,
> there are only two registers in the "nand_data" interface of this
> hardware (ADDR: 0x00, DATA: 0x10).
